As discussed during the dispatch call, fire crews responded to a working structure fire near North Forest Avenue in Springfield, Missouri. Units conducted fire attack, secured a water supply from nearby hydrants, performed ventilation, and completed primary search operations. The fire was brought under control with no other occupants found inside the home.
